26th Annual ASEE Model Design Competition

“Beaver Bot”

Portland, Oregon  –  June 23-26, 2024

Sponsored by the ASEE Two-Year College Division (TYCD)

Summary

 

Objective: In honor of our Oregon (‘The Beaver State’) 2024 ASEE host, participating student teams are invited to design and build an autonomous robot that can successfully

  • cut down, acquire, and transport 12 (popsicle sticks) trees to either a river or pond area of the 4’x8’ playing field (to ostensibly be used to build a beaver dam, which is not required) within a 120-second time period.
  • The (popsicle sticks) trees will be mounted in an upright orientation (within 20° of vertical) on 3D printed bases. These plastic tree bases are permanently fixed to the plywood playfield with two (#5) screws. Each tree base is designed to hold the tree loosely for grabbing or allow the tree to fall ‘inward’ across the black line path if lightly jostled.
  • The pond is a hexagon region surrounded by a 2” x 2” wood border. The pond is located in the center of the 4’ X 8’ plywood field, which also has 2” x 2” wood border.
  • The river is two regions on the surface of the play field, is painted blue, and bordered only by black electrical tape lines. The river does not have a wood border.
  • A black line (of 3/4” wide electrical tape) on the playfield surface will wind through the forest of trees, allowing robots to find, cut down, and acquire trees in any preferred sequence. This line disappears, and is not present in the river area of the field surface.

Prizes

  • The top three teams will receive nice plaques.
  • All participating team members will also receive copies of the student edition of SolidWorks.
